Harrison's Hat-Trick Fuels Gas Derby Demolition as Rovers Reach Eight Straight Wins!

Ellis Harrison's sensational hat-trick spearheaded Bristol Rovers to a dominant 4-0 derby victory over Cheltenham Town. This emphatic performance extended the Gas's remarkable winning streak to eight consecutive games, thrilling Gasheads and cementing their formidable league position.

Gasheads are still buzzing after a truly unforgettable derby day performance saw Bristol Rovers demolish rivals Cheltenham Town with a stunning 4-0 victory away from home. The hero of the hour was Ellis Harrison, whose sensational hat-trick fired the Pirates to a comprehensive rout, making it an incredible eight consecutive wins for the blue and white quarters. This wasn't just another three points; it was a powerful statement of intent, a dominant display that sent shivers down the spines of fellow promotion hopefuls and etched Harrison's name into the hearts of the Rovers faithful. The atmosphere at Whaddon Road was electric, a vibrant sea of travelling Gasheads creating a cauldron of noise that spurred our lads on from the first whistle to the last.

From the outset, Darrell Clarke's men showed their intent, playing with a swagger and intensity that Cheltenham simply couldn't match. The midfield battled tirelessly, winning loose balls, while the defence stood firm, refusing to give the Robins a sniff at goal. It didn't take long for Rovers to make their dominance count. The prolific Harrison opened the scoring, latching onto a sublime through-ball and coolly slotting it past the despairing Cheltenham goalkeeper. That early goal ignited the away end, sending a wave of euphoria through the stands and setting the tone for what was to come. The Gas continued to press relentlessly, demonstrating the free-flowing football that has become a hallmark of our recent success.

The second half saw no let-up in Rovers' relentless attack. Harrison, clearly enjoying his day out against our Gloucestershire neighbours, was simply unplayable. His second goal was a testament to his predatory instincts, pouncing on a rebound inside the box and smashing it home. But the best was yet to come. With the crowd roaring him on, Harrison completed his magnificent hat-trick with a goal that showcased his raw talent – a clinical finish that sent the Gasheads into raptures. Not content with just three, the Gas added a fourth through a well-worked team goal, putting the icing on the cake of a truly sensational performance. The comprehensive scoreline truly reflected Rovers' superiority in every department.
